Jordie Lane

Lovers Ride



With his unique finger-style guitar, blues harmonica, and a commanding voice that jumps from a Jimmie Rodgers yodel to a Springsteen-like roar, Jordie Lane is fast creating a rumble amongst not only Australia’s music fans but is gaining much respect from it’s songwriters too.

In the past year, the release of his EP ‘Lovers Ride’ receiving extensive local airplay, a crazy 40 show East Coast tour, recent standout performances with a new band at Port Fairy Folk Festival, and supports for major touring acts have all helped cement his place in a new breed of artists who once again believe primarily, in the power of a good song.

Jordie’s love for American folk, blues and country music such as Dylan, Townes Van Zandt, Hank Williams and Gillian Welch are surely evident in his sound, but he’s not trying to re-hash anything. He’s telling his stories, through his experiences. And he does so with a remarkable sense of clarity and awareness considering he is only 22 years old.

Since his 2005 E.P. ill communication which was recorded with Aria Award winning producer David Bridie (Not Drowning, Waving/My Friend the Chocolate Cake), Jordie released a 7 track E.P, ‘Lovers Ride’. It was recorded on a budget of a measly $132.50 AUS in his back shed with a big list of local guests who all gave there time freely including fellow Melbourne born folk singer/songwriters Liz Stringer, and Simon Bruce.
